Jan 6, 2010 at 10:22 AM Post #5 of 22
a balanced dac/amp could be housed in pretty much the same case as the D10, only need second battery for the negative polarity. the dac in D10 is already capable of balanced output, it is combined down to single ended in output stage. the amp does not actually even need to be fed with a balanced signal. the OPA1632 will accept single ended and output balanced. though it does need a decent battery for the current it needs

Jan 6, 2010 at 6:58 PM Post #14 of 22
From the google cache:
"Thw world's first portable balanced AMP

...
We have been developing the portable balanced AMP for more than half years. The pictures shows the 1st, 2nd, and 3rd prototypes. The good news is the 4th and maybe the final prototype is coming soon.

There are separated power supplies for each channel, balanced input and single end input.

We welcome suggestions, and will adopt good suggestions on the final production. "
